That was fast: the Palm Beach Post is reporting that misunderstood Dolphins running back Ricky Williams’ season is over after just six carries. Steelers LB Lawrence Timmons stepped on Ricky’s shoulder, a muscle got torn, and the former Heisman Trophy winner will need four months to heal.
